NFS&SNMP conflict


Hello all,

I'm in RHEL 6.3 and I'd like to mount a disk SAN using NFS, till there it's working I can mount it but when I try to write on the disk it's hunging and SNMP service is disturbed. When I stop SNMP service, it's working fine.

Could you help to solve it?

Thanks in advance.

Not sure if I can help but what do you mean by "SNMP service is disturbed"?

Also, when anything goes wrong, check the log files. Not sure where SNMP logs are, but if there are problems with NFS there is a chance you find something in the syslog; /var/log/syslog or /var/log/messages depending on distro. And check both on the client and the server (if it's an appliance, you need to figure out where its logs are).
